Output dd16be91680ceb6e7e51a6aa91dc57ef56156a65111495c6a20015355df829d0:0

value
172529
script pubkey
OP_HASH160 OP_PUSHBYTES_20 dd095e3f97db0fba0ecfc2e3fb9ea97b2ebf4379 OP_EQUAL
address
3MqkUrDHQp5A5UYu2azNdFy5j8FPNfzqbg
transaction
dd16be91680ceb6e7e51a6aa91dc57ef56156a65111495c6a20015355df829d0
spent
true